Georg Hólm is an Icelandic bassist and a founding member of the post-rock band Sigur Rós, which has been influential in the music scene since its formation in the 1990s. With a career spanning over three decades, Hólm has played a crucial role in shaping the band's ethereal sound, characterized by atmospheric melodies and rich instrumentation. Recently, he has been in the news for his participation in an orchestral tour where Sigur Rós collaborates with local orchestras around the world, allowing them to perform songs from their latest album, ÁTTA, along with older classics in a new, grand format.
